How to get mods without a (version).jar folder in my .minecraft folder? [duplicate]
I am trying to get mods, and I know that the bin is gone. I don't even have the (version).jar folder in my .minecraft folder.
Best Answer
If you are on mac the .minecraft folder is located at ~/Library/Application Support/minecraft If you are on windows and there is no .minecraft under %appdata% then re-install minecraft as you probably accidentally deleted it. :(
EDIT: There is no Version.jar. Your Minecraft.jar is located IN you version folder and then the version of minecraft.

.jar is a file extension, meaning that you are looking for your Minecraft.jar file. This can be opened in an extraction program like winRAR or 7zip, giving access to the mods you are trying to install.
